Problem
The existing suction mufflers for refrigerators suffer from airflow pulsation disturbances that can cause resonance, reducing their muffling effectiveness.
Innovation Solution
A suction muffler design featuring a housing assembly with a partition plate and tubes that divide the cavity into two muffler cavities, where the first tube communicates the suction port with the second muffler cavity, reducing airflow pulsation and resonance by redirecting airflow through the second tube, enhancing the muffling effect.

AI summary
Disclosed is a suction muffler. The suction muffler includes a housing assembly, at least one partition plate and a first tube. The housing assembly defines a cavity and is provided with a suction port and a discharge port. The at least one partition plate is provided in the cavity to divide the cavity into at least two muffler cavities, the at least two muffler cavities include a first muffler cavity and a second muffler cavity, and the at least one partition plate defines a penetrating hole to communicate the first muffler cavity with the second muffler cavity. The suction port corresponds to the first muffler cavity. The first tube has at least a portion provided in the first muffler cavity, an end of the first tube is in communication with the suction port, the other end of the first tube passes through the at least one partition plate and is in communication with the second muffler cavity. The suction muffler according to the present disclosure reduces disturbance of airflow pulsation at the suction port to the airflow in an expansion cavity, to ensure muffling effect of the suction muffler.
